服务器网卡聚合,也称为网络绑定或链路聚合,是一种在服务器和网络设备中广泛应用的技术,它允许将多个物理网络接口卡(网卡)逻辑上组合成一个单一的虚拟网卡,这些网卡对外表现为一个单独的以太网接口设备,并共享一个IP地址,这项技术的核心目的是提高网络的可靠性、负载能力和带宽效率,下面将深入了解服务器网卡聚合的用途和它在实际应用中的优势:
1、提高网络可靠性与容错能力
冗余备份:通过多网卡聚合,一旦其中一个网卡出现故障,另一个网卡可以立即接管工作,确保网络连接不会中断。
防止单点故障:多网卡聚合避免了因单块网卡故障导致的服务中断,大大提高了系统的稳定性和可靠性。
2、增强网络吞吐量
带宽扩展:聚合后的虚拟网卡能够充分利用组成它的多个物理网卡的带宽,实现总带宽的提升。
负载均衡:网络流量可以被分散到聚合中的每一块网卡上,从而实现网络负载均衡,解决单一网卡可能存在的流量过载问题。
3、提升数据传输效率
优化网络性能:多网卡聚合可以有效地利用每块网卡的传输能力,提高整体的数据传输速度。
减少网络拥塞:分散流量到不同的网卡上可减轻网络拥塞,提高数据传输的效率和质量。
4、简化网络管理
统一的配置与管理:对于管理员而言,只需对聚合后的虚拟网卡进行配置和管理,而不必单独处理每一块物理网卡,简化了网络管理工作。
便捷的IP管理:多网卡聚合后,多个物理网卡共享一个IP地址,减少了IP地址的管理和配置复杂性。
5、节约成本
延长硬件更新周期:通过聚合技术提升现有硬件的网络性能,可以推迟对硬件更新升级的投资,从而节省成本。
提高硬件利用率:多网卡聚合使得现有的网络设备得到更充分的利用,提升了硬件资源的使用效率。
6、适应灵活的网络架构设计
可扩展性:随着业务需求的增长,通过添加更多的网卡到聚合组中,可以轻松地扩展网络带宽和处理能力。
支持多种绑定模式:Linux操作系统提供了多种网络绑定模式,可以根据不同的应用场景选择最合适的工作模式。
7、优化特定应用性能
分布式系统的应用:在分布式文件系统、高可用性集群等特定应用中,网卡聚合能显著提升网络I/O性能,保障数据传输的高速率和低延迟。
在了解以上内容后,对于准备部署服务器网卡聚合的用户来说,还有以下几点需要注意:
验证内核是否支持bonding,加载必要的模块到当前内核。
选择合适的绑定模式,如基于负载均衡的轮询模式或基于网络冗余的主动备份模式等。
考虑到不同厂商的网卡可能在兼容性上存在差异,应尽量选择相同或相互兼容的网卡进行聚合。
定期对网络性能进行监测,确保聚合配置达到预期的效果,及时调整策略以适应变化的业务需求。
服务器网卡聚合技术通过将多个物理网卡逻辑上绑定为单一的虚拟设备,不仅提高了网络的可靠性与容错能力,还增强了网络的吞吐量和数据传输效率,同时简化了网络管理,节约了成本,并且为用户提供了灵活的网络架构设计方案,在实际应用中,根据具体的业务需求和技术条件,合理地配置和使用网卡聚合技术,能够显著提升网络系统的整体性能和效率。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1016677.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复